rep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
configure: detect ARM variants
2009-12-20
gris
c
hk
a
x86
-
64: use r8,r9 as
lo
a
d/store r
e
gisters
commit
|
commitdiff
|
tree
2009-12-20
grischka
wi
n
32: add si
z
e_t to _m
i
ngw
.
h
commit
|
commitdiff
|
tree
2009-12-20
gr
i
schka
u
s
e v
p
u
s
h
v
i
n
some
p
l
a
ces
commit
|
commitdiff
|
tree
2009-12-20
grisc
h
k
a
win64: add tiny
unwind da
t
a for se
t
jm
p
/longjmp
commit
|
commitdiff
|
tree
2009-12-20
g
r
ischka
allo
w
tcc b
e
build fro
m
s
eparate object
s
commit
|
commitdiff
|
tree
2009-12-19
gris
c
hka
win32:
e
nable
bounds checker & exception ha
n
d
ler
commit
|
commitdiff
|
tree
2009-12-19
g
r
ischka
tcc_relocate: rever
t
to 0
.
9
.
2
4
be
h
avio
r
commit
|
commitdiff
|
tree
2009-12-19
grischka
tccrun: new file
commit
|
commitdiff
|
tree
2009-12-19
grischka
fix
uninitialized warnings
w
it
h
'typ
e
.
ref'
commit
|
commitdiff
|
tree
2009-12-19
grisc
h
ka
tcc
p
e: with -l
t
ry
a
lso
w
i
t
h
"lib" pre
f
ix
commit
|
commitdiff
|
tree
2009-12-19
grischk
a
t
c
c
p
e: improve dllimport
commit
|
commitdiff
|
tree
2009-12-19
gr
i
schka
integrate x
8
6_64-asm
.
c
i
nto i386-asm
.
c
commit
|
commitdiff
|
tree
2009-12-19
grischka
tcc
:
add "-Wl
,
-
rpath
=
path"
o
p
t
i
on (library
s
ear
c
h
path
)
commit
|
commitdiff
|
tree
2009-12-19
grischka
x86-64: fix udiv,
a
dd cqto ins
t
ruction
commit
|
commitdiff
|
tree
2009-12-19
g
ris
c
hka
tccpe
:
allow linkage to
extern symbo
l
s fro
m
asm
commit
|
commitdiff
|
tree
2009-12-19
g
r
ischka
t
c
ca
s
m: make
V
T_VO
I
D
s
ymbols ST_N
O
TYPE, elf-
w
ise
commit
|
commitdiff
|
tree
2009-12-19
grisc
h
ka
x86
-
64
:
i
n
gv(): ignore second register
commit
|
commitdiff
|
tree
2009-12-19
grischka
win64:
adjust for two a
r
g
s
with
s
etjmp(buf,ctx)
commit
|
commitdiff
|
tree
2009-12-19
Christ
i
an
Jullien
x86-64
:
F
ix Wrong comp
a
risonbetwe
e
npoin
t
erandlo
n
gcste
commit
|
commitdiff
|
tree
2009-12-06
grischka
i386-a
s
m:
f
ix
i
m
u
l
commit
|
commitdiff
|
tree
2009-12-06
grischka
tccgen: propagate
alignment from ty
p
edef
commit
|
commitdiff
|
tree
2009-12-01
bobbl
avoid
n
eedless regi
s
t
e
r
save when stor
i
ng s
t
ruc
t
ures
commit
|
commitdiff
|
tree
2009-12-01
Bernhard
R
eutner
.
.
.
document -print-search-dir
s
commit
|
commitdiff
|
tree
2009-12-01
Bern
h
ard Reutner
.
.
.
improve handling of --help
commit
|
commitdiff
|
tree
2009-12-01
Luig
i
Rizz
o
solve tccelf problem on FreeB
S
D
commit
|
commitdiff
|
tree
2009-12-01
gr
i
schka
win32: remove #defin
e
alloca from mingw heade
r
s
commit
|
commitdiff
|
tree
2009-11-30
grischk
a
win3
2
: exp
l
a
i
n usage
o
f ming
w
w32api pa
c
k
a
ge
commit
|
commitdiff
|
tree
2009-11-30
g
r
is
c
hka
tccpe: fclose FILE*
commit
|
commitdiff
|
tree
2009-11-21
gr
i
schka
win64: Use
t
c
c's own assembler
commit
|
commitdiff
|
tree
2009-11-21
g
r
ischka
as
m
32/
6
4: r
e
place (long)sym->next by s
y
m->j
n
ext
commit
|
commitdiff
|
tree
2009-11-14
grischk
a
x86_64: fix asm
commit
|
commitdiff
|
tree
2009-11-14
grischka
f
ix 32bit
asm
commit
|
commitdiff
|
tree
2009-11-13
Feret@
.
(none
)
R
e
moved binary executable output
su
p
port
commit
|
commitdiff
|
tree
2009-11-13
Bernh
a
r
d Reutner
.
.
.
fix am
b
iguity
commit
|
commitdiff
|
tree
2009-11-13
F
r
e
deric Feret
Fixed compilation error in i386-asm
.
c
commit
|
commitdiff
|
tree
2009-11-13
F
rederic Feret
fixed and added
missi
n
g file for x86
_
64 a
s
sembly
commit
|
commitdiff
|
tree
2009-11-13
Frederic Fe
r
et
A
RM: first su
p
port for
arm-p
e
ta
r
get
commit
|
commitdiff
|
tree
2009-11-13
Fred
e
ric Fe
r
e
t
various fi
x
es and new optio
n
s
f
or PE format
commit
|
commitdiff
|
tree
2009-11-13
Frederi
c
Fere
t
first suppo
r
t of x86_6
4
assembly
commit
|
commitdiff
|
tree
2009-11-13
Frederic F
e
ret
a
dded 16-bit x86 ass
e
m
b
ly
support
commit
|
commitdiff
|
tree
2009-11-13
F
rederic Feret
add b
i
na
r
y e
x
ecut
a
ble output
s
upport
commit
|
commitdiff
|
tree
2009-11-13
D
a
ni
e
l Glöckner
fix sizeof(array + intege
r
)
commit
|
commitdiff
|
tree
2009-11-13
grischk
a
win32: handle _
_
de
c
lspec(
d
llimport)
commit
|
commitdiff
|
tree
2009-11-13
g
r
is
c
hka
#define __TINYC
_
_
=
version-number
commit
|
commitdiff
|
tree
2009-08-24
Shi
n
ich
i
ro Ham
a
ji
x86-64: Fix stab debug i
n
formation
.
commit
|
commitdiff
|
tree
2009-08-24
Shinichiro Hamaji
x86-64
:
change the ty
p
e o
f
size_t and ptrdiff_t
.
commit
|
commitdiff
|
tree
2009-08-24
grischka
tccpe:
fill checksum hea
d
er field
commit
|
commitdiff
|
tree
2009-08-24
grischka
tccpp: fix quirk with cached heade
r
s and #else
commit
|
commitdiff
|
tree
2009-08-24
grischka
f
ix "sym
b
ol not defined" if symbol has offset 0
commit
|
commitdiff
|
tree
2009-08-24
grischka
tccpp: avoid
doubl
e
free with ma
c
ro_ptr_a
l
locat
e
d
.
.
.
commit
|
commitdiff
|
tree
2009-08-24
grischka
tccgen: free
i
nline
functions correctly
commit
|
commitdiff
|
tree
2009-08-24
g
r
ischka
win64:
fi
x
ba
t
commit
|
commitdiff
|
tree
2009-07-18
grischk
a
t
c
c: optiona
l
ly
b
uild using libtcc
commit
|
commitdiff
|
tree
2009-07-18
grischka
fix
s
ome wa
r
ning
commit
|
commitdiff
|
tree
2009-07-18
grischka
cleanup:
constify some global data
commit
|
commitdiff
|
tree
2009-07-18
grischka
t
ccpe: set tcc_lib_path f
r
om DLL
commit
|
commitdiff
|
tree
2009-07-18
grischka
tccpe: lo
a
d dll on the fly
commit
|
commitdiff
|
tree
2009-07-18
grischka
win32:
treat long double
a
s
d
ouble
commit
|
commitdiff
|
tree
2009-07-18
grisc
h
ka
wi
n
3
2
:
reformat examples, crt e
t
c
commit
|
commitdiff
|
tree
2009-07-18
g
r
ischka
x86-64:
f
ix
load()
f
o
r
co
n
st pointers:
(
void*)-2
commit
|
commitdiff
|
tree
2009-07-18
gr
i
schka
x86-6
4
: c
h
kstk, alloca
commit
|
commitdiff
|
tree
2009-07-18
g
rischka
win64: a
d
d
x
64 targ
e
t to
b
uild-tcc
.
bat
commit
|
commitdiff
|
tree
2009-07-18
grischka
w
i
n64: use new hea
d
ers f
r
om
m
ingw
commit
|
commitdiff
|
tree
2009-07-18
gri
s
chka
win
6
4: updat
e
tiny_imp
d
ef, tiny_libmaker (Elf64
)
commit
|
commitdiff
|
tree
2009-07-18
gri
s
chk
a
w
i
n64: al
i
gn j
m
p_buf
commit
|
commitdiff
|
tree
2009-07-18
g
r
isc
h
ka
wi
n
6
4
: fix pointer <
-
> un
s
ig
n
ed long typ
e
cast issues
commit
|
commitdiff
|
tree
2009-07-18
grischk
a
pe32+ target: adjust x86_64-gen
.
c
commit
|
commitdiff
|
tree
2009-07-18
grisch
k
a
pe
3
2+ target: add to
makefile
commit
|
commitdiff
|
tree
2009-07-18
g
rischka
pe32+
ta
r
get: add in various
#
d
e
fin
e
's
commit
|
commitdiff
|
tree
2009-06-17
grischka
win3
2
: guard va_lis
t
type
d
ef
commit
|
commitdiff
|
tree
2009-06-17
grisc
h
ka
a
c
cept option -x <lang>
commit
|
commitdiff
|
tree
2009-06-17
grischka
win3
2
: s
t
r
u
cture
r
eturn GCC
compati
b
le (ret 4 wit
h
.
.
.
commit
|
commitdiff
|
tree
2009-06-17
grischka
error messages: prin
t
"error:
.
.
.
"
commit
|
commitdiff
|
tree
2009-06-17
gr
i
schka
tcc_preprocess
:
add gcc-s
t
yle
i
n
c
lu
d
e-d
e
pth
f
lags
commit
|
commitdiff
|
tree
2009-06-17
grischka
incomp
a
tible function ptr assi
g
n
m
ent: ju
s
t warn
commit
|
commitdiff
|
tree
2009-06-17
grischka
allo
w
r
edefinition of func_
o
ld_type f
u
nc
t
i
o
ns
commit
|
commitdiff
|
tree
2009-06-17
Soloist Deng
t
rying to
f
i
x
t
h
e bug of unclea
n
FPU st(0)
commit
|
commitdiff
|
tree
2009-06-17
grischka
u
s
e sta
t
ic d
e
c
l
aration from prototype
commit
|
commitdiff
|
tree
2009-06-17
g
r
i
s
c
hka
unions
:
initzia
l
ize
o
n
l
y o
n
e
fi
e
ld
commit
|
commitdiff
|
tree
2009-06-17
grischka
t
ccelf:
a
c
cept BSS sym
b
o
l
w
it
h
same name from
o
ther
.
.
.
commit
|
commitdiff
|
tree
2009-05-16
grischka
drop a
l
loca
#define
commit
|
commitdiff
|
tree
2009-05-16
gris
c
h
ka
uli
b
c
:
#d
e
f
ine T
C
C
_UCLIBC and load elf_interp
commit
|
commitdiff
|
tree
2009-05-11
grischk
a
update Changelog, bump version: 0
.
9
.
2
5
commit
|
commitdiff
|
tree
2009-05-11
grischka
fi
x
"cached
include" optimization
commit
|
commitdiff
|
tree
2009-05-11
Dan
i
el G
l
ö
c
k
n
er
ARM: fix big immed
i
ate offset const
r
uct
i
on
commit
|
commitdiff
|
tree
2009-05-11
gris
c
hka
f
i
x build w
i
t
h
msvc
commit
|
commitdiff
|
tree
2009-05-11
grischka
f
i
x unused/uninitalized warnings
commit
|
commitdiff
|
tree
2009-05-11
g
rischka
fix warn
i
ngs with tc
c
_add/get_symbol
commit
|
commitdiff
|
tree
2009-05-11
grisc
h
ka
enable m
a
king tcc usin
g
libtcc
commit
|
commitdiff
|
tree
2009-05-11
grischka
move
s
t
a
tic
p
r
o
totypes
t
o libtcc
.
c
commit
|
commitdiff
|
tree
2009-05-11
g
r
ischka
move s
o
me glo
b
al variables into TC
C
State
commit
|
commitdiff
|
tree
2009-05-05
grischka
make tcc from tcc
.
c a
n
d libtcc
from libtc
c
.
c
commit
|
commitdiff
|
tree
2009-05-05
grischka
move minor things
f
r
om libtcc
.
c to other
f
iles
commit
|
commitdiff
|
tree
2009-05-05
grischka
m
o
ve
g
lobal variables to lib
t
cc
.
c
commit
|
commitdiff
|
tree
2009-05-05
grischka
move lib
t
cc interf
a
ce and helper f
u
nctions to lib
t
cc
.
c
commit
|
commitdiff
|
tree
2009-05-05
grischka
m
o
ve parser/generator to tc
c
gen
.
c
commit
|
commitdiff
|
tree
2009-05-05
gri
s
chk
a
mov
e
pre
p
roce
s
sor to tc
c
pp
.
c
commit
|
commitdiff
|
tree
2009-05-05
grischka
mo
v
e de
c
larations to tcc
.
h
commit
|
commitdiff
|
tree
2009-05-05
grischka
new
f
iles:
t
cc
.
h li
b
t
c
c
.
c tccpp
.
c tccgen
.
c
commit
|
commitdiff
|
tree
2009-04-19
g
r
i
schka
cleanup make
f
iles
commit
|
commitdiff
|
tree
next